Supplement Selection 101

Embarking on a journey into the world of supplements can be both encouraging. With a extensive array of options available, identifying the right ones for your specific needs can feel challenging. To navigate this landscape effectively, it's crucial to approach supplement acquisition with a informed eye.

  • First and foremost, talk to your healthcare professional. They can analyze your existing health status, pinpoint any potential shortfalls, and recommend supplements that complement your overall health.
  • Next, take the time to research different categories of supplements. Understand their intended benefits and potential interactions with any medications you may be utilizing.
  • Always opt for supplements from reputable brands that follow strict manufacturing standards. Look for third-party certifications, such as USP or NSF, which suggest the potency of the product.

Remember that supplements are not a alternative for a healthy diet. They serve as a way to bridge potential shortfalls in your consumption. Via following these tips, you can achieve informed decisions about incorporating supplements into your wellness.

Navigating the Supplement Marketplace: A Guide to Quality and Safety

With an increasing number of supplement options available on the market, it can be challenging to discern high-quality products. To help you navigate this complex landscape, consider these crucial tips. Firstly, always choose supplements from reputable brands celebrated for their strict quality practices. Look for third-party certifications such as NSF or USP, which indicate that the product has been thoroughly tested for purity and potency. Additionally, scrutinize the ingredient list, ensuring that you grasp what you are ingesting. Consult with your healthcare provider before starting any new supplement regimen, especially if you have pre-existing health concerns or are taking medication.

  • Keep in thought that supplements are not a replacement of a healthy diet and lifestyle.
  • Store supplements properly to ensure their effectiveness and safety.

By following these guidelines, you can confidently navigate the supplement marketplace and make wise choices that support your overall well-being.
